Jean Yoon
Jean Yoon, a Canadian playwright and actress born on May 4, 1962, in the United States, gained widespread acclaim for her role as Yong-mi Kim, affectionately known as "Umma," in the popular television comedy series "Kim's Convenience." Yoon has made significant contributions to the arts, showcasing her talents both on stage and screen. Her portrayal in "Kim's Convenience" has resonated with audiences, earning her recognition for her ability to capture the complexities of her character. With a rich background in the performing arts, Yoon continues to influence the theatrical landscape through her creative work.
